Output d50bb2a092e4d2ea3976d928a28163f79d60a2a2e3c834cbf5fa9786ea7bf35a:1

value
623260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a79a4b2ea90dd012e5e3e3426b2b0efaa4273b85 OP_EQUAL
address
3GyDc6JoHCLNfd83EAA4P6Rh4QgD6r228u
transaction
d50bb2a092e4d2ea3976d928a28163f79d60a2a2e3c834cbf5fa9786ea7bf35a
confirmations
345494
spent
true